コードの自動保存

17 ビュー (過去 30 日間)
Kei Manabe
Kei Manabe 2021 年 10 月 26 日
コメント済み: Kei Manabe 2021 年 10 月 27 日
コードを実行した時、メインのコードと、使用した全ての関数コードを自動で保存したいです。
コードの出力グラフの保存は出来るのですが、併せてコードも保存出来れば、後から見直す時、とても便利だからです。
ビルトイン関数は無さそうなのですが、皆さんどうしていらっしゃいますか?

採用された回答

Megumi Fukuda
Megumi Fukuda 2021 年 10 月 27 日
コードやライブスクリプトや関数の中身などは、Gitなどを活用してバージョン管理すると良いかと思います。
コマンドウインドウの実行記録をしたいということでしたら、diaryを使うといいかな?と思います。
startup.mを作成して、ここに
dt = datetime('now');
DateString = datestr(dt,'yyyyMMdd_HHmmssFFF');
diary(['log_MATLAB_' DateString '.txt']);
とすると、log_MATLAB_(日付と時間).txtに実行結果を記録できます。
  3 件のコメント
Megumi Fukuda
Megumi Fukuda 2021 年 10 月 27 日
編集済み: Megumi Fukuda 2021 年 10 月 27 日
そうですね、任意のタイミングでGitHubにアップロード(または定期的にadd/commit/pushするように設定する)ことになると思います。
MATLABのコードは自動バックアップもありますが、実行時にバックアップ、という挙動ではないです。
https://jp.mathworks.com/help/matlab/matlab_prog/save-and-back-up-code.html?requestedDomain=
Kei Manabe
Kei Manabe 2021 年 10 月 27 日
やはり、そうですよね。
ご回答ありがとうございます。

サインインしてコメントする。

その他の回答 (0 件)

カテゴリ

Help Center および File Exchangeソース管理の統合 についてさらに検索

製品


リリース

R2021b

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!